Diverse Information Sources

Different mediums offer varying perspectives and depths of information. A balanced approach that utilizes diverse sources is crucial for a well-rounded understanding. The effectiveness of a source depends on its intended purpose, its author’s expertise, and its potential biases.

  • Books provide in-depth analysis and comprehensive explorations of specific topics. Academic journals offer specialized insights and research findings, often reviewed by experts. They are generally considered high-quality sources due to their rigorous peer review process. For example, a textbook on physics will provide a structured overview of the subject, while a scholarly article in a physics journal might delve into a particular research finding or theory.

  • News articles offer current events and perspectives on various issues. News articles can provide a snapshot of current events, but they often have a specific viewpoint and may not offer the full context of a situation. Be mindful of potential biases and seek out multiple news sources for a more comprehensive understanding. For example, an article on a political debate will often highlight the different perspectives of the participants, but the article’s slant might reflect the publication’s overall political viewpoint.

  • Podcasts and videos can present information in an engaging and accessible format. They can be a great way to learn about a broad range of topics. However, the quality of information varies considerably. Consider the presenter’s expertise and the potential for misinformation or bias. For example, a podcast on environmental science might offer a compelling narrative about the issue, but its conclusions might not be based on the latest scientific consensus.

  • Interviews and personal accounts offer firsthand perspectives and stories. These sources can provide valuable insights, but they are not always comprehensive or objective. Consider the interviewee’s background and motivations, as well as the potential for subjective interpretation. For example, an interview with a survivor of a natural disaster will offer a personal account of the event, but the survivor’s perspective might not reflect the entire scope of the disaster.

Critical Evaluation of Information

Assessing the credibility of information from various sources is essential for forming sound judgments. Critical evaluation involves analyzing the source’s authority, the information’s accuracy, and the potential biases present.

  • Author Expertise: Evaluating the author’s background and expertise in the field is crucial. A recognized expert in the field is more likely to provide accurate and reliable information. Consider the credentials and experience of the author or presenter.
  • Accuracy of Information: Look for evidence to support the claims made in the source. Verify the information with other reliable sources. For example, check statistical data against independent sources or compare expert opinions.
  • Potential Biases: Recognizing potential biases in the source is important. Consider the source’s motivations and intended audience. Identify the perspectives or viewpoints that the source might be promoting or downplaying.

Identifying Reliable and Trustworthy Information

Developing a process for verifying information accuracy is vital. This includes cross-referencing information with multiple reliable sources and examining the source’s reputation.

  • Cross-referencing information with multiple reliable sources strengthens the validity of the information. This method enhances the trustworthiness of the data by confirming the accuracy across different perspectives.
  • Evaluating the source’s reputation and history is critical. Look for sources with a history of accurate reporting or established credibility. A source known for providing accurate information is more likely to offer reliable insights.

Improving Memory and Recall

Memory improvement is a multifaceted process. Techniques like the method of loci, mnemonics, and the use of visual aids can dramatically improve memory and recall. These methods help create associations and connections, making information easier to retrieve. For example, the method of loci involves associating information with specific locations, creating a mental journey that aids in recall.

Methods for Active Learning

Active learning involves engaging with the material in a dynamic way. Strategies such as summarizing, questioning, and teaching the material to others can significantly enhance learning. Summarizing helps condense complex ideas into digestible form. Questioning prompts critical thinking and understanding. Teaching others reinforces your comprehension and allows for the identification of gaps in knowledge.

Strategies for Active Learning Activities

  • Concept Mapping: Visual representations of concepts and their relationships. This technique allows for a holistic view of the subject matter. Visualizing connections between concepts makes them more memorable. For instance, creating a mind map for a historical event can help students visualize the sequence of events and the interconnectedness of different factors.
  • Discussion Forums: Engaging in discussions with peers on topics of interest. These forums provide opportunities to articulate ideas, challenge assumptions, and gain new perspectives from others. Constructive dialogue and critical analysis are key components of active learning in this format.
  • Case Studies: Analyzing real-world examples to apply concepts in a practical context. This technique helps students understand how theoretical knowledge can be applied to solve problems. A case study on a business strategy, for example, allows students to analyze the decision-making process and the outcomes.
  • Problem Solving: Engaging in activities that require critical thinking and problem-solving skills. Problem-solving exercises allow students to apply knowledge and develop analytical skills. Working through complex mathematical problems or devising solutions to engineering challenges are examples of problem-solving activities.

Asking Insightful Questions to Deepen Understanding

Asking insightful questions is crucial for deepening understanding. Effective questions are not just about seeking information; they are about probing deeper into the underlying principles and connections between concepts. Formulate questions that encourage critical thinking and exploration, rather than simple factual recall.

  • Focus on “Why” and “How”: Instead of simply asking “What is X?”, ask “Why does X happen?” or “How does X work?”. These questions encourage investigation into the underlying mechanisms and principles.
  • Explore Connections: Ask questions that connect seemingly disparate concepts. For example, if you’re learning about the history of a specific country, you might ask how its political developments relate to its economic trends or social structures.
  • Consider Counterfactuals: Pose questions that explore alternative scenarios or outcomes. “What if X had happened differently?” or “What are the potential consequences of Y?” can spark insightful exploration and deeper comprehension.

Strategies for Translating Knowledge into Action

Several strategies facilitate the translation of knowledge into tangible actions. These include critical thinking, problem-solving methodologies, and the development of effective strategies for implementation.

  • Critical Thinking: Analyzing information objectively, evaluating evidence, and identifying biases are essential for sound judgment and informed decision-making. This process ensures that knowledge is applied appropriately and effectively.
  • Problem-Solving Methodologies: Employing structured approaches like the scientific method, design thinking, or the five whys allows individuals to systematically address challenges and develop effective solutions. These methodologies help in breaking down complex problems into manageable parts and facilitating a more organized and efficient application of knowledge.
  • Action Planning: Developing a clear plan that Artikels specific steps, timelines, and responsibilities is vital for implementing knowledge effectively. This ensures that actions are focused and results-oriented.

Methods for Improving Focus

Effective focus relies on understanding and managing internal and external distractions. Various techniques can help to enhance focus and concentration, from simple mindfulness exercises to more structured approaches. Consistent application of these methods leads to improvements in cognitive function and learning outcomes.

  • Mindfulness and Meditation: Regular mindfulness and meditation practices can significantly improve attention span and reduce mental chatter. Mindfulness involves paying attention to the present moment without judgment, which helps train the mind to stay focused. Meditation, in various forms, cultivates awareness and emotional regulation, both of which contribute to enhanced focus.
  • Time Management Techniques: Employing effective time management strategies, such as the Pomodoro Technique or time blocking, can structure the learning process and prevent procrastination. These techniques help to create a framework for focused work periods, interspersed with short breaks, promoting sustained concentration.
  • Eliminating Distractions: Identifying and minimizing external distractions is crucial for maintaining focus. This involves creating a dedicated workspace free from visual and auditory disturbances, silencing notifications, and communicating boundaries with others.
  • Physical Exercise: Regular physical activity improves blood flow to the brain, enhancing cognitive function and focus. Physical activity helps in stress reduction, improving mental clarity, and creating a conducive environment for concentration.
